Turdus merula
Member of the true thrushes the Common Blackbird, or Eurasian Blackbird is one of the most instantly recognisable of the songbirds. the Male is all black with an orange/yellow bill. The female is light brown (darkening in winter) with a mottled chest. The juveniles, in the first year are an indistinct mix of both male & female markings.
Woodlands and gardens
